Compare Palm Desert to Redlands

This post compares Palm Desert, California to Redlands,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ension Palm Desert (city) Redlands (city)
Population 51,675 70,765
Income (median) $47,261 $54,151
Home Value (median) $328,300 $350,900
White 82% 71%
Black 1% 7%
Asian 4% 7%
With Kids 17% 33%
Age (median) 52 35
Rentals 38% 42%
